IN A NOVEL approach to choosing scholarship winners, West Virginia Wesleyan College in Buckhannon, W.Va., requires its 12 finalists to create a video about themselves and to amass online votes. The top vote-getter will receive a four-year full scholarship worth $120,000. Second- and third-place winners will receive lesser four-year grants.

Dec. 12 is deadline for Labor College scholarships

Members in the Building Trades could qualify for $795 grant for online courses

More than $13,500 in scholarships is available through the new Union Plus National Building Trades President’s Award. Boilermakers and other trades may apply for the program, which covers tuition for online courses through the National Labor College. Each $795 scholarship covers a 3-credit course for studies beginning with the Jan. 2012 semester.
